Professional cleaning involves more than just brushing the inside of the chimney; it includes a safety inspection to verify that the structure is sound. Experts remove dangerous creosote, check for blockages like bird nests, and ensure the chimney cap is secure. You should hire a pro if you see significant black buildup on the walls or if you notice debris falling into your fireplace. Regular professional maintenance is the best way to prevent chimney fires and smoke damage.

Look for visible soot or creosote buildup inside the flue, a smoky smell even when the fireplace isn't in use, or smoke backing up into your home. Difficulty getting a fire to draw properly is also a key indicator. These signs mean it's time for a professional check in Frisco.

A chimney sweep in Frisco removes creosote and soot buildup, inspects for damage or blockages (like animal nests), and ensures proper airflow. This service is essential for preventing chimney fires and the release of dangerous carbon monoxide, keeping your home safe and healthy.
